Benefits of a Restroom Mirror with Lights
One of the primary advantages of installing a restroom mirror with built-in lights is improved visibility. Traditional lighting fixtures can cast shadows and create uneven lighting, which makes tasks like shaving, applying makeup, or skincare challenging. A lighted mirror offers an even and soft glow that illuminates your face, allowing for precise application and a clear view.
Moreover, these mirrors often feature adjustable brightness levels, which provide flexibility depending on the task at hand. Whether you need bright lighting for detailed grooming or a softer glow for a relaxed ambiance, a mirror with lights can adapt to your needs.
Another benefit is the energy efficiency of many modern lighted mirrors. With advancements in LED technology, these mirrors consume less energy than traditional lighting solutions, making them a sustainable choice for eco-conscious homeowners. LED lights have a longer lifespan as well, reducing the frequency of replacements.
Key Features to Consider
When selecting a restroom mirror with lights, several key features should guide your decision
1. Size and Shape It’s essential to choose a mirror that complements your bathroom's design. Rectangular and oval mirrors are popular choices, and the size should be proportional to the wall space. A larger mirror can make a small bathroom feel more spacious.
2. Lighting Style The type of lighting is crucial. You can choose between backlit mirrors that cast a soft glow from behind or front-lit mirrors that provide direct illumination. Each option has its unique benefits, and the choice often depends on your personal preference.
3. Dimming Options Many lighted mirrors come with dimming features that allow you to adjust the brightness. This is particularly useful for multifunctional spaces where you may want different lighting for various tasks or moods.
4. Anti-Fog Features For those living in humid climates or who enjoy long, hot showers, an anti-fog feature is a must-have. It prevents condensation from obscuring your reflection, ensuring that your mirror remains clear at all times.
5. Power Source Depending on the design of your bathroom, you may have to consider how the mirror is powered. Some mirrors can be plugged into a standard outlet, while others may require hardwiring. Always consult with a professional if installation involves electrical work.
Tips for Choosing the Perfect Restroom Mirror with Lights
Choosing the right restroom mirror with lights involves balancing functionality with style. Here are some tips to help you make the best choice
- Consider Your Bathroom Style Modern bathrooms often benefit from sleek, minimalist designs, while traditional bathrooms might call for ornate mirrors with decorative frames. Choose a design that harmonizes with your overall bathroom decor.
- Don’t Compromise on Quality A bathroom mirror is an investment; opt for durable materials that can withstand moisture and heat. Look for mirrors with quality finishes that resist tarnishing.
- Think About Placement The location of the mirror is also vital. Ideally, it should be installed at eye level and positioned in a way that maximizes the effect of the lights. Ensure the mirror is centered over sinks or vanities for the best aesthetic appeal.
- Test the Lights If possible, see the mirror in action before purchasing. Checking the quality of the lighting can help you determine if it meets your grooming needs.
